The Cognitive Science Behind Dual Learning

The Read & Listen feature is more than a technological novelty; it is rooted in the Dual Coding Theory, a psychological principle that suggests the brain processes visual and auditory information through separate yet interconnected systems. When these systems are engaged simultaneously, as they are when reading while listening, the brain forms stronger memory traces. This phenomenon has been extensively studied, with educational researchers finding that this method can improve recall by up to 40% compared to reading or listening alone.

The Regional Impact: A Closer Look

North East India, with its diverse linguistic landscape, stands to benefit significantly from this innovation. The region is home to numerous languages, each with its unique script and literary traditions. For instance, Assamese literature, with its rich history dating back to the 14th century, and Manipuri literature, with its roots in ancient Meitei scripts, offer a wealth of cultural and intellectual content. The Read & Listen feature can make these literary treasures more accessible, bridging the gap between traditional and digital learning methods.

Moreover, the feature's potential to aid language learning is particularly relevant in a multilingual region like North East India. Learning a new language involves not just understanding grammar and vocabulary but also mastering pronunciation and intonation. The synchronized audio and text format provides a holistic learning experience, allowing learners to hear and see the language simultaneously, which can significantly accelerate the learning process.

The Broader Implications: Accessibility and Inclusivity

Beyond its educational and professional applications, the Read & Listen feature has broader implications for accessibility and inclusivity. For individuals with learning disabilities or visual impairments, this tool can provide a more inclusive learning experience. The synchronized audio and text format can help those with dyslexia or other reading difficulties by providing an additional layer of support. Similarly, visually impaired individuals can benefit from the audio component, making written content more accessible.
